    During a long weekend in Chicago I was staying nearby El Mana so based on the Yelp reviews it…read moreseemed like a great place to grab some dinner. El Mana is just a small storefront restaurant in a corner plaza. Inside is very basic, no real decor, simple tables and chairs. The clientele seems to be mainly Hispanic which is always a good sign. For such a small place the menu is fairly extensive including breakfast and a whole page of seafood entrees. I ended up ordering the Camerones Al Mojo De Ajo (shrimp in garlic sauce). While waiting for my food I enjoyed the chips and salsa, good flavor and fresh, although the salsa was a bit salty. In about 10 minutes my food came out nicely presented on a pretty fish shaped dish, a large portion of shrimp, rice and a simple salad topped with fresh avocado slices and some warm flour tortillas. The shrimp were excellent plump and meaty in a zippy sauce laced with garlic. The rice was a great compliment, while the salad gave a nice fresh crisp element to the meal. Overall an excellent meal and a great dinner. El Mana is a great place to get some excellent Mexican food at a reasonable price, portions are generous, flavors a big, bold and straightforward. Service was good, but this is not a high end place, really not much to see and really nothing except great food.
